Subject: New owner for the reconnect bug work

Hi plugin folks — quick note. The long-standing websocket reconnect bug in the Hubwire gateway (dropped sessions after idle timeout) is getting a dedicated owner as of this sprint. Please route reports, repro cases, and API questions about reconnect behavior to the new owner rather than the general queue. That person is named below.

named custodian: Druion Kelix Brivan

## Runbook: Plowline Telemetry Gateway — Ingest Stall

The Plowline gateway ingests CAN-bus telemetry from tractors and balers in the field. If the ingest lag alarm fires, first confirm the cellular uplink relays are healthy; a stalled relay manifests as a flat consumer offset rather than an error. Do not restart the gateway while a firmware sync is in progress — check the sync lock before acting. After any restart, verify checksums on the buffered frames. Confirm the running process matches the expected configuration, which is listed below.

config for bahop-baduf:
[kasion]
team = lamath
access_code = ac_d807e5
host = kasion.paliqcloud.corp
port = 4000
owner = julix.tamvan
peer = frair.qorvelsoft.local

Handover — Fernbank flag framework, for plugin authors.

Taking over from Odette. Rollout engine is stable; plugin hooks fire on flag evaluation, not assignment. Known gotchas: percentage ramps recompute per segment, so plugins must be idempotent; kill-switch bypasses plugin chain entirely. Don't block the evaluation thread — budget is tight. Staged rollouts pause automatically if error rate crosses the guardrail. Plugin sandbox mirrors production behavior except for audit logging. The sandbox runs with the following configuration.

config for kadug-yahop:
quenwyn:
  pin: 2459
  metrics_host: metrics.quenwyn.lumicsys.internal
  tenant: julax
  seal: seal_0d5ead96

Subject: DR drill results — Harrowfield telemetry gateway. Team, Thursday's disaster-recovery drill for the Ploughline farm-equipment telemetry gateway went cleanly: we failed over from the Dunmere site to the Coldbrook standby in eleven minutes, and tractor telemetry resumed with no data loss. For future maintainers: the failover script requires unsealing the Ploughline credentials vault at the standby site. For the next drill, unseal it using the recovery passphrase noted below.

recovery phrase for bawef-kagag: druath-aldix-brieth-weniel-sorox